Another textualis style calligraphic blackletter / gothic script typeface.
Besides the Basic Latin character set this has a lot of special use characters and alternatives too, such as:
Ligatures, Superscript, lining (default) & oldstyled numeral forms (located in halfwidth), traditional medieval punctuation marks (located in private use). And there is even a complete, but slightly modified & smaller version of the alphabet located in the Halfwidth unicode block as well.

A font made in the proto-calligraphic style I invented and used when I was a teenager. I haven't owned a nibbed pen since those days, so this font is as far as the style was ever allowed to evolve. It's somewhat lacking the handwritten character my writing had, but this regularity is the result I was trying to achieve. I had no particular use in mind for the style other than titling documents. For that reason I consider this to be a Headliner.
"I" is kerned to itself so that it can be used to make nicer-looking Roman numerals.
